ALLIANCE For Change celebrates second anniversary

Posted by : Guyana Chronicle
Filed under : News

ALLIANCE For Change (AFC) yesterday celebrated its second anniversary as a political movement in Guyana amidst claims of achievement.

In a statement, AFC claimed its contribution to national development over that period has exceeded that of any political party in the post-Independence era.

The AFC, however, admitted that its gains are relative to those made by all Guyanese and contended that this country remains less than capable of what it can and should achieve.

The party said, despite the historic gains in changing the political landscape of Guyana, there are many miles to go before it can sleep.

“We are extremely pleased that we have achieved this milestone and thank God that we have done so with our health and strength intact,” the release stated.

It added: “There are those who will vilify us, as they are still doing. But we know what a struggle it was to launch two years ago and to start this journey and will not be discouraged by their actions.”
